npm i kaiheila-ws
import { KaiheilaWS } from 'kaiheila-ws'
let kaiheiws = new KaiheilaWS({
type: "Bot",
Bot: {
token: ""
},
retry: true
})
kaiheiws.on("Message", r => { console.log(r) })
kaiheiws.connect()import { KaiheilaWS } from 'kaiheila-ws'
let kaiheiws = new KaiheilaWS({
type: "User",
User: {
auth: ""
},
retry: true
})
kaiheiws.on("Message", r => { console.log(r) })
kaiheiws.connect()kaiheiws.sendmsg("Hell yeah!", "8815380044828253")kaiheiws.getme().then(r=>{console.log(r)})kaiheiws.getGuilds().then(r=>{console.log(r)})// 给予角色
kaiheiws.setrole("7430659266664661", "3543259271", 40956, "Grant").then(r=>{console.log(r)})
// 移除角色
kaiheiws.setrole("7430659266664661", "3543259271", 40956, "Revoke").then(r=>{console.log(r)})